From 05998c5e4078cbbe63c2c291916d117ea5f01c75 Mon Sep 17 00:00:00 2001 From: CyC2018 Date: Mon, 19 Apr 2021 00:38:39 +0800 Subject: [PATCH] auto commit --- ...72\223\347\263\273\347\273\237\345\216\237\347\220\206.md" |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git "a/notes/\346\225\260\346\215\256\345\272\223\347\263\273\347\273\237\345\216\237\347\220\206.md" "b/notes/\346\225\260\346\215\256\345\272\223\347\263\273\347\273\237\345\216\237\347\220\206.md" index 8ef8e6d4..6d921ff1 100644 --- "a/notes/\346\225\260\346\215\256\345\272\223\347\263\273\347\273\237\345\216\237\347\220\206.md" +++ "b/notes/\346\225\260\346\215\256\345\272\223\347\263\273\347\273\237\345\216\237\347\220\206.md" @@ -14,7 +14,7 @@ * [封锁粒度](#封锁粒度) * [封锁类型](#封锁类型) * [封锁协议](#封锁协议) - * [MySQL 隐式与显示锁定](#mysql-隐式与显示锁定) + * [MySQL 隐式与显式锁定](#mysql-隐式与显式锁定) * [四、隔离级别](#四隔离级别) * [未提交读(READ UNCOMMITTED)](#未提交读read-uncommitted) * [提交读(READ COMMITTED)](#提交读read-committed) @@ -217,7 +217,7 @@ lock-x(A)...lock-s(B)...lock-s(C)...unlock(A)...unlock(C)...unlock(B) lock-x(A)...unlock(A)...lock-s(B)...unlock(B)...lock-s(C)...unlock(C) ``` -### MySQL 隐式与显示锁定 +### MySQL 隐式与显式锁定 MySQL 的 InnoDB 存储引擎采用两段锁协议,会根据隔离级别在需要的时候自动加锁,并且所有的锁都是在同一时刻被释放,这被称为隐式锁定。 -- GitLab